Property Tax Insights for ZIP 47710
Property owners in ZIP code 47710 (Evansville, Indiana) pay a median of $1,123/year in property taxes on homes valued at $131,700. This translates to an effective tax rate of 0.85%, which is 23% above the Indiana state average of 0.69%.
The monthly property tax burden for a median-valued home in 47710 is approximately $94, which factors into escrow payments on mortgages. This ZIP code is located within Vanderburgh County.
Compared to similar ZIP codes in Indiana, 47710 has lower property taxes. ZIP codes with similar effective rates include 46348 (0.85%) and 47968 (0.85%).
In Evansville, property taxes represent approximately 2.5% of the median household income of $45,324, providing context for the relative tax burden on homeowners in this area.
Indiana does not impose a statewide assessment increase cap, so your property may be reassessed upward at any time based on market value determinations by the Vanderburgh County Assessor. Vanderburgh County offers both a Homestead Deduction and Senior Citizen Property Tax Deduction; file your application with the Vanderburgh County Assessor immediately after closing to lock in available relief. Submit a Formal Assessment Appeal to the Vanderburgh County Board of Tax Review by the published deadline (typically 60 days from the assessment notice) if you believe the assessed value is incorrect.

Margin of Error
The median property tax estimate for this ZIP code has a margin of error of ±$98. ZCTA-level data has wider margins than county-level estimates due to smaller sample sizes.
